KENYA: End of An Era as Radio Queen Kalekye Mumo Hangs Her Gloves Leaving the Radio World for Good
6 July 2016

Things were a bit different this morning in the Radio Universe thanks to the absence of KISS FM presenter and radio queen Kalekye Mumo from the airwaves.
This follows her announcement yesterday that she would be hanging her gloves and retiring from the radio world after a decade of dominating the airwaves.
Being one of the most prolific female radio presenters in the country, her absence will surely be felt and know only one question lingers, what next?
Kalekye has constantly been at the top of the headlines this year first with her shocking transformation which followed losing 40kgs at the age of 40 and secondly her star studded 40th birthday party.
It was at this birthday party that she announced it would be a big year for her but no one would have pictured her leaving radio.

Speaking about her time at Radio Africa and KISS FM she said, “It's been a fantastic 10yr journey... Talking to different people, being part of their lives and even more the experience selling brands on air has taught me so much.”
“And now after beginning the year with big milestones... I turned 40, lost 40kgs and decided to keep it big by opening a PR company. I feel it's time to give more of my talent and experience to brands and clients directly and the first such brand to believe in me is Kericho Gold," she said in a statement.
As for the organizations Chief Executive Patrick Quarcoo it was all about looking forward into the future.
“We wish her well in her future endeavors. We are looking at new long-term changes to grow KISS FM,” he said.
Now mid-morning radio presenter Adelle Onyango who is seen as the voice of the youth at the station with a high following on social media has been asked to replace her former compatriot.
